我有一个基于codeigniter构建的网站,我想暂时关闭该网站以进行更改。我想通过创建一个批准的IP地址白名单来实现这一点,这些IP地址可以在我进行升级时访问常规网站,并且所有其他用户将被路由到一个临时页面。处理这个问题的好策略是什么?也许使用路由类的东西?$whitelist=array('99.999.999.999','555.555.555.555');if(!in_array($_SERVER['HTTP_X_REAL_IP'],$whitelist))$route['(:any)']='maintenance/index/';我也不想破坏我的搜索引擎索引,所以我应该发送一
在用javascript编写新的标签系统时,每个标签都是可点击的并且上面有自己的anchor文本,将这些anchor编号设为#1#2#2etx会更容易。另一方面,制作#textanchor比较困难,但如果这对页面seo有意义,那么我会考虑重新编程我的标签系统。当页面上的超链接指向cotton时,url中的anchor是否会影响seo中的排名http://website.com/cotton#1http://website.com/cotton#2http://website.com/cotton#3http://website.com/cotton#trousershttp://web
我有一个网站位于www.website.com一些页面有重写代理规则指向sub.website.com(驻留在不同服务器上的wordpress安装)例如;www.website.com/some-article.aspx显示来自=>sub.website.com/articles/some-article/的内容(并且地址保持不变)问题是Google会将这两个页面都编入索引,这会产生重复的内容。我只希望谷歌索引这个页面:www.website.com/some-article.aspx有人在这方面有经验或有想法吗?谢谢。 最佳答案
我想将我的网站移动到一个子域,但又不影响我的SEO和反向链接。所以http://www.website.com/category/page会变成http://subdomain.website.com/category/page我正在考虑将htaccess转发到子域,但/category/page仍在url中。如何做到这一点? 最佳答案 将此添加到您的www.website.com文档根目录的htaccess文件中:RewriteEngineOnRewriteCond%{HTTP_HOST}^(www\.)?website\.com
我目前正在开发Drupal7网站。我将以下内容添加到我的robots.txt文件中(在#Directories部分下)Disallow:/sites/default/files/但是当我在Google中输入“site:www.example.comfiletype:pdf”时,它仍然能够爬进我的/sites/default/files文件夹。谁能帮我弄清楚为什么这些内容仍在被抓取?我在这里得到的唯一相关链接是:CanIaddsites/default/filesinrobots.txt?这没有回答我的问题。 最佳答案 请记住,Goo
我在这里有点迷路,我想知道哪种方法最好我有一个使用Wordpress的网站,带有3种语言的AllinOneSeo和xml及其站点地图:website.com/sitemap.xml(defaultinspanish)website.com/en/sitemap.xml(englishversion)website.com/pt-br/sitemap.xml首先,放入robots.txt的最佳做法是什么,只放入一行(website.com/sitemap.xml)或3个站点地图url?(同时xpml插件会自动在每个页面中添加一个rel="alternate"hreflang="x",并带
“WebSite”和“Organization”类型及其属性应该应用于网站的所有页面还是仅应用于主页?我有有效的JSON-LD代码定义了谷歌移动搜索结果的必要项目,但我不确定它是应该包含在所有页面上还是只包含在根/主页上。 最佳答案 在任何相关的页面上提供它是有意义的。例如,如果这是一个组织的网站,每个页面都是关于/来自该组织的,因此请在每个页面上提供关于该组织的元数据。在某个页面上寻找结构化数据的消费者不一定也在访问和检查主页,因此它可能永远不会知道您提供了相关的元数据。这并不一定意味着您应该在每个页面上包含完整的项目(具有所有属
我有一个旧的静态PHP网站,我想用Laravel更新和重建它。我的问题,所有的SEO链接都已经以.php结尾编入索引。是否有机会捕获以.php结尾的URL并重定向到没有.php结尾的URL?www.website.com/index.php->www.website.comwww.website.com/en/products.php->www.website.com/en/products感谢您的帮助! 最佳答案 在.php文件所在的目录中创建一个.htaccess文件,并将此代码粘贴到.htaccess文件中Options-Mu
关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。这个问题似乎与helpcenter中定义的范围内的编程无关。.关闭9年前。Improvethisquestion我正在开发一个电子商务网站,其用户可以分为两类;普通人和企业。它们之间的区别是短的,商务用户有特殊的折扣,所以它们的价格是不同的;和普通人相比还有一些细微的变化。我的问题是这两个用户是否对相同的模块具有相同的URL是否重要,例如,如果他们正在观看目录:myapp.com/catalog企业用户可能是:myapp.com/business/catalog我问这个问题是因为SEO定位;我需要知道
我需要帮助理解以及如何正确使用“_addIgnoredRef”的说明。首先,我将解释我所处的情况。我们有2个子域(每个子域都有自己的网络服务器/应用程序)用作一个网站,这意味着这两个子域之间有来回链接。为了仅使用示例,假设我们有“abc.website.com”和“123.website.com”。我们在abc.website.com上有链接到123.website.com的链接,反之亦然,但它们被视为一个网站。其次,我们不会为域website.com开发或更改任何谷歌分析代码。我们只能访问子域abc.website.com和123.website.com。所以我们看到的问题是Goog